To My Dear Loving Husband is by Anne Bradstreet’s poem. This poem is about love. Bradstreet stated that love is such a binding and powerful force that can merge two people into one. The other important thing from this poem is about conjugal love, which is the perfect union for the writer and her husband. The other themes from this poem are death and religion, that is also merged in this poem.

 

Bradstreet herself is a married woman who loves her husband so much, and this poem was dedicated to her husband. She wanted to show their magical and amazing chemistry in their conjugal relationship. Emotional and romantic is the tone of this poem, as the writer wanted to tell the world that she is happy with their marriage.

 

Meanwhile, To the King's Most Excellent Majesty is a poem that is written by Phillis Wheatley. This poem is for King George and God. This poem includes praising to King George. It states that King George should be rewarded for how great he is. At the end of the poem, there is a conversation with God to guard King George.
